Wattie's Closure Influences New Zealand's Agricultural Dynamics

Wattie's, a key player in New Zealand's agricultural industry, has recently ceased operations. This development is expected to create a ripple effect in the sector, particularly prompting a shift from arable farming to dairy production.

The closure of Wattie's comes at a time when arable farmers are grappling with economic challenges, including suboptimal harvests and declining market prices. These pressures are likely to drive a transition towards more profitable ventures, such as dairy farming.
